simulink单回路控制系统
时间: 2023-06-17 17:08:25 浏览: 248
Simulink是MATLAB中用于建立动态系统仿真模型的工具箱。对于单回路控制系统,您可以使用Simulink来建立控制系统的模型,并进行仿真分析。
首先,您需要确定您的控制系统的架构和元素:传感器、控制器、执行器等。然后,在Simulink中建立一个模型,用于表示您的控制系统。您可以使用Simulink库中的各种模块来表示各种控制元素。例如,您可以使用输入模块来表示传感器,使用PID控制器模块来表示控制器,使用输出模块来表示执行器等。
一旦您建立了模型,您可以配置各个元素的参数,例如PID控制器的增益和时间常数。然后,您可以运行模型,并通过仿真结果来分析控制系统的性能,例如稳态误差、响应时间和稳定性等。
Simulink还提供了许多可视化工具来帮助您分析仿真结果,例如时域和频域分析工具。您可以使用这些工具来进一步优化您的控制系统。
相关问题
单回路控制系统的matlab仿真,MATLAB/Simulink与过程控制系统仿真(修订版)
好的,我了解了你的问题。针对单回路控制系统的MATLAB仿真,你可以按照以下步骤进行:
1. 确定系统的控制目标、控制对象和控制方式。根据实际情况,选择合适的控制器类型和参数。
2. 使用MATLAB/Simulink软件建立控制系统的模型。根据控制对象的特点,选择合适的模型类型,并进行参数设置。
3. 对控制系统进行仿真。根据设计要求,设置仿真参数,运行仿真程序,并记录仿真结果。
4. 分析仿真结果。对仿真得到的数据进行处理和分析,评估控制系统的性能,并根据需要进行调整和优化。
针对MATLAB/Simulink与过程控制系统仿真,你可以按照以下步骤进行:
1. 熟悉被控制的过程,了解其物理特性和工作原理,确定控制目标和控制方式。
2. 根据控制系统的要求,选择合适的控制器类型和参数,并进行调整和优化。
3. 使用MATLAB/Simulink软件建立控制系统的模型。根据过程的特点,选择合适的模型类型,并进行参数设置。
4. 对控制系统进行仿真。根据设计要求,设置仿真参数,运行仿真程序,并记录仿真结果。
5. 分析仿真结果。对仿真得到的数据进行处理和分析,评估控制系统的性能,并根据需要进行调整和优化。
需要注意的是,以上步骤仅供参考,具体操作方法还需根据实际情况进行调整。同时,仿真结果的准确性和可靠性也需要经过验证。
用matlab开发单回路控制系统PID参数整定程序
好的,下面我将为您介绍如何用matlab开发单回路控制系统PID参数整定程序:
1. 确定控制对象的数学模型:通常情况下,单回路控制系统的控制对象可以用一阶惯性环节或二阶惯性环节进行建模,建议先根据实际情况确定数学模型。
2. 设计PID控制器:根据经验或实验数据等方法,可以选择某一种PID控制器,并确定其参数。
3. 利用matlab中的控制工具箱:matlab提供了一个称为控制工具箱(Control System Toolbox)的工具箱,其中包含了各种控制系统分析和设计的函数和工具。您可以使用其中的函数进行PID参数整定,比如pidtune、pidstd等等。
4. 对整定后的PID控制器进行仿真验证:使用matlab中的Simulink模块对整定后的PID控制器进行仿真,验证其控制性能是否符合要求。
5. 调整PID控制器参数:根据仿真结果和实际控制效果,对PID控制器参数进行调整,直至达到控制效果的要求。
6. 将整定好的PID控制器应用到实际控制系统中:将整定好的PID控制器应用到实际控制系统中,并进行实时监测和调整。
以上就是用matlab开发单回路控制系统PID参数整定程序的基本步骤,希望对您有所帮助。如果您还有其他问题,欢迎随时提出。
阅读全文